DBA Data[Home] [Help]

APPS.CSD_RO_SERVICE_CODES_PKG dependencies on CSD_RO_SERVICE_CODES

Line 1: PACKAGE BODY CSD_RO_SERVICE_CODES_PKG as

1: PACKAGE BODY CSD_RO_SERVICE_CODES_PKG as
2: /* $Header: csdtrscb.pls 120.1 2006/09/19 23:07:55 rfieldma noship $ */
3: -- Start of Comments
4: -- Package name : CSD_RO_SERVICE_CODES_PKG
5: -- Purpose : To insert, update, delete and lock ro service code

Line 4: -- Package name : CSD_RO_SERVICE_CODES_PKG

1: PACKAGE BODY CSD_RO_SERVICE_CODES_PKG as
2: /* $Header: csdtrscb.pls 120.1 2006/09/19 23:07:55 rfieldma noship $ */
3: -- Start of Comments
4: -- Package name : CSD_RO_SERVICE_CODES_PKG
5: -- Purpose : To insert, update, delete and lock ro service code
6: -- History : 21-Aug-2003 Gilam created
7: -- NOTE :
8: -- End of Comments

Line 11: G_PKG_NAME CONSTANT VARCHAR2(30):= 'CSD_RO_SERVICE_CODES_PKG';

7: -- NOTE :
8: -- End of Comments
9:
10:
11: G_PKG_NAME CONSTANT VARCHAR2(30):= 'CSD_RO_SERVICE_CODES_PKG';
12: G_FILE_NAME CONSTANT VARCHAR2(12) := 'csdtrscb.pls';
13:
14: PROCEDURE Insert_Row(
15: px_RO_SERVICE_CODE_ID IN OUT NOCOPY NUMBER

Line 49: CURSOR C2 IS SELECT CSD_RO_SERVICE_CODES_S1.nextval FROM sys.dual;

45: ,p_SERVICE_ITEM_ID NUMBER -- rfieldma 4666403
46: )
47:
48: IS
49: CURSOR C2 IS SELECT CSD_RO_SERVICE_CODES_S1.nextval FROM sys.dual;
50: BEGIN
51: If (px_RO_SERVICE_CODE_ID IS NULL) OR (px_RO_SERVICE_CODE_ID = FND_API.G_MISS_NUM) then
52: OPEN C2;
53: FETCH C2 INTO px_RO_SERVICE_CODE_ID;

Line 56: INSERT INTO CSD_RO_SERVICE_CODES(

52: OPEN C2;
53: FETCH C2 INTO px_RO_SERVICE_CODE_ID;
54: CLOSE C2;
55: End If;
56: INSERT INTO CSD_RO_SERVICE_CODES(
57: RO_SERVICE_CODE_ID
58: ,OBJECT_VERSION_NUMBER
59: ,REPAIR_LINE_ID
60: ,SERVICE_CODE_ID

Line 159: Update CSD_RO_SERVICE_CODES

155: )
156:
157: IS
158: BEGIN
159: Update CSD_RO_SERVICE_CODES
160: SET
161: OBJECT_VERSION_NUMBER = decode( p_OBJECT_VERSION_NUMBER, FND_API.G_MISS_NUM, NULL, NULL, OBJECT_VERSION_NUMBER, p_OBJECT_VERSION_NUMBER)
162: ,REPAIR_LINE_ID = decode( p_REPAIR_LINE_ID, FND_API.G_MISS_NUM, NULL, NULL, REPAIR_LINE_ID, p_REPAIR_LINE_ID)
163: ,SERVICE_CODE_ID = decode( p_SERVICE_CODE_ID, FND_API.G_MISS_NUM, NULL, NULL, SERVICE_CODE_ID, p_SERVICE_CODE_ID)

Line 202: DELETE FROM CSD_RO_SERVICE_CODES

198: PROCEDURE Delete_Row(
199: p_RO_SERVICE_CODE_ID NUMBER)
200: IS
201: BEGIN
202: DELETE FROM CSD_RO_SERVICE_CODES
203: WHERE RO_SERVICE_CODE_ID = p_RO_SERVICE_CODE_ID;
204: If (SQL%NOTFOUND) then
205: RAISE NO_DATA_FOUND;
206: End If;

Line 250: FROM CSD_RO_SERVICE_CODES

246:
247: IS
248: CURSOR C IS
249: SELECT *
250: FROM CSD_RO_SERVICE_CODES
251: WHERE RO_SERVICE_CODE_ID = p_RO_SERVICE_CODE_ID
252: FOR UPDATE of RO_SERVICE_CODE_ID NOWAIT;
253: Recinfo C%ROWTYPE;
254: BEGIN

Line 365: End CSD_RO_SERVICE_CODES_PKG;

361: APP_EXCEPTION.RAISE_EXCEPTION;
362: End If;
363: END Lock_Row;
364:
365: End CSD_RO_SERVICE_CODES_PKG;